In today’s fast-paced work environment, effective communication and teamwork are crucial for success. Many organizations turn to collaboration software to enhance productivity and streamline processes. By integrating the right tools, teams can foster better communication and improve overall efficiency, ultimately driving project success.
Collaboration software offers various features that facilitate real-time interactions, project management, and document sharing. This software enables teams to work together seamlessly, regardless of geographic location. As remote work becomes more prevalent, the demand for these tools continues to rise, making it essential for businesses to explore their options.
Investing in the right collaboration software can significantly impact a team’s ability to collaborate and innovate. It helps break down silos, ensuring that everyone stays aligned and informed. By understanding the available technologies, organizations can choose solutions that best meet their needs and enhance their collaborative efforts.
Understanding Collaboration Software
Collaboration software facilitates teamwork by enhancing communication and enabling efficient project management. It has evolved significantly, reflecting the needs of modern work environments.
Defining Collaboration Tools
Collaboration tools are software applications designed to help individuals and teams work together seamlessly. They offer features like messaging, file sharing, and project tracking, enhancing productivity. These tools cater to various contexts, from small teams to large organizations.
Key collaboration features include:
- Real-Time Communication: Messaging, video calls, and forums enable teams to connect instantly.
- File Sharing: Easy sharing and co-editing of documents streamline workflows.
- Task Management: Tools for assigning, tracking, and managing tasks ensure accountability.
These functionalities are vital in both office settings and remote work environments.
Evolution of Team Collaboration Platforms
Historically, collaboration required physical proximity, and tools were simple, often relying on email. With the rise of technology, collaboration software evolved to meet changing demands.
The introduction of cloud storage transformed accessibility, allowing teams to work remotely with ease. Features like version control became critical, enabling multiple users to edit documents simultaneously without conflicts.
Modern platforms now integrate various functionalities into single interfaces, enhancing user experience. This evolution continues with AI and automation, further streamlining processes and improving real-time collaboration.
Types of Collaboration Software
Various types of collaboration software meet different user needs. These include:
- Communication Platforms: Tools like Slack or Microsoft Teams focus on messaging and video conferencing.
- Project Management Tools: Applications such as Trello and Asana emphasize task tracking and project organization.
- Document Collaboration: Google Workspace and Microsoft 365 enable real-time co-authoring and document management.
Each type serves specific purposes, making them suitable for different team dynamics and project requirements. Organizations often use a combination to maximize productivity and enhance digital collaboration across remote and in-house teams.
Key Features and Integrations
Collaboration software offers a range of essential features and integrations designed to enhance teamwork efficiency and streamline workflows. Understanding these components is crucial for selecting the right tool for organizational needs.
Core Functionalities in Collaboration Software
Collaboration software typically includes essential functionalities such as task management, file sharing, and instant messaging.
- Task Management: Tools often feature Kanban boards and Gantt charts for visualizing project progress. These help teams manage deadlines and allocate resources efficiently.
- File Sharing: Secure document management systems enable users to store and share files effortlessly, ensuring access and version control.
- Instant Messaging: Built-in communication tools facilitate real-time discussions, reducing email overload and enhancing quick decision-making.
These core functionalities work together to provide a robust framework for effective collaboration.
Customization and Flexibility
Customization is a significant aspect of modern collaboration software. Many platforms allow users to tailor dashboards and workflows according to specific needs.
- Customizable Dashboards: Users can modify their interface to focus on the most relevant projects and tasks, providing a personalized experience.
- Workflow Management: Users can create custom workflows suited to their processes, improving both efficiency and clarity.
The flexibility of these tools allows teams to adapt the software to their unique requirements, rather than conforming to a rigid system.
Enhancing Productivity through Integrations
Integrations play a pivotal role in enhancing productivity. Collaboration software often supports various integrations with third-party applications.
- Communication Software: Integration with tools like video conferencing platforms enables seamless transitions between messaging and meetings.
- Project Management: Linking with other project management tools ensures synchronization of workloads across different teams.
- Security Features: Many platforms also integrate advanced security measures to protect sensitive data, ensuring compliance with industry standards.
By leveraging these integrations, users can create a connected ecosystem that streamlines operations and enhances collaboration across the board.
Security and Data Protection
Security and data protection are crucial elements in the realm of collaboration software. With increased reliance on cloud-based solutions, understanding and implementing effective security measures is essential for safeguarding sensitive information.
End-to-End Encryption for Safe Communication
End-to-end encryption ensures that messages sent between users are secure from interception. Only the sender and receiver can access the content, preventing unauthorized access by third parties. This feature helps protect sensitive information in transit, making it critical for businesses handling confidential data.
Many collaboration tools implement encryption protocols such as AES-256, known for its robustness. By utilizing secure key management practices, organizations can bolster their communication security. It is essential for users to understand whether a platform offers this level of encryption and how it manages encryption keys.
Data Security in the Cloud
Data security in cloud storage involves several protective measures aimed at safeguarding stored information. Collaboration platforms should employ encryption for data at rest as well as in transit to mitigate risks. Regular security audits, coupled with robust access control, are also vital.
User permissions should be configurable, allowing organizations to enforce policies that dictate who can view or edit certain files. Additionally, some platforms incorporate features like data residency options, giving businesses the ability to specify where their data resides geographically, which can aid in meeting regulatory requirements.
Compliance with Global Security Standards
Adhering to global security standards is essential for any collaboration software used in business environments. Compliance frameworks such as GDPR, HIPAA, and ISO 27001 set rigorous guidelines that software providers must follow. These regulations ensure that user data is handled with the utmost care.
Organizations should verify that the collaboration tool they choose aligns with relevant compliance standards. Regular updates and training on these regulations can help ensure ongoing adherence. Software that offers comprehensive documentation of compliance efforts enhances trust and reliability among users.
Choosing the Right Collaboration Software
Selecting the appropriate collaboration software requires an understanding of specific organizational needs, the ability to scale with growth, and a careful comparison between proprietary and open-source options. Each factor plays a critical role in ensuring effective communication and resource management.
Determining Organizational Needs
Assessing the unique requirements of an organization is crucial. This includes identifying the team’s size, communication styles, and project management methodologies. Tools like Asana and Trello cater well to task-oriented environments, while Microsoft Teams and Slack enhance real-time communication.
Consider features such as file sharing, integration with existing tools, and user interface design. Organizations should evaluate whether they need comprehensive resource management or simple messaging solutions. Google Workspace and Microsoft 365 provide extensive collaboration features, which may be suitable for larger teams or projects needing seamless integration.
Assessing Software Scalability
Scalability is a vital consideration, especially for growing organizations. A choice must be made between solutions that can expand easily with additional users and features versus those that may require extensive modifications or upgrades.
For example, monday.com and Zoho Projects offer plans that grow with user needs. A scalable platform should accommodate increased functionality without significant disruptions. Buyers should look for software that provides a free plan or tiered pricing models, allowing them to test the software before committing.
Comparison: Proprietary vs. Open Source Solutions
Both proprietary and open-source collaboration software have unique advantages. Proprietary tools like Confluence and Jira typically provide strong customer support, regular updates, and advanced security features. They are often preferred by companies prioritizing ease of use and stability.
On the other hand, open-source options such as Nextcloud, Rocket.Chat, and BigBlueButton offer flexibility and customization. These tools allow for greater control and adaptation to specific organizational needs. Since they can be modified, businesses can integrate them into existing workflows effectively.
Cost is another consideration; while proprietary software often entails higher expenses, open-source tools may offer free alternatives. This can reduce initial investment costs, particularly for startups or smaller teams. Evaluating both types in relation to organizational goals and resources is essential for making the right choice.